The battle over US Steel has taken a dramatic turn, with Japan’s Nippon Steel set to acquire the American steel giant. But this deal has sparked fierce opposition—from Cleveland-Cliffs, U.S. politicians, labor unions, and even Donald Trump.

In this episode, we break down:
The history of US Steel and Japan – From post-war economic rebuilding to the 1980s Steel Wars
Cleveland-Cliffs’ rise – How an iron ore supplier became a major steel player
Political reactions – What Trump and Biden have said about the deal
Cleveland-Cliffs CEO’s shocking comments – Why Lourenco Goncalves called Japan "evil"
The future of U.S.-Japan trade relations – Will this deal be blocked?

With nationalism, economic strategy, and corporate rivalry colliding, this steel saga is far from over. Tune in for a deep dive into one of the most controversial business deals of the year.
